#07518d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#07518d is composed of 2.7% red, 31.8%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95% cyan, 42.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 206.9 degrees, a saturation of 90.5% and a lightness of 29%. #07518d color hex could be obtained by blending #0ea2ff with #00001b.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

Shades and Tints of #07518d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01060a is the darkest color, while #f6fbff is the lightest one.
